What are OSC Specifications, Anyway?

Okay, before we get ahead of ourselves, what exactly is OSC? And why should you care? OSC, or Open Sound Control, is a protocol designed for networking between synthesizers, computers, and other multimedia devices. Think of it as a universal language for digital musical instruments and interactive art. Unlike MIDI, which is limited in its data structure, OSC specifications allow for richer, more complex communication. It’s like the difference between sending a text message and having a full-blown video call. OSC handles much more data, and that’s what makes it so powerful. It enables things like high-resolution control, multi-channel audio, and interactive media to work seamlessly together.

The Core Principles of OSC

At its heart, OSC works on a simple principle: messages. These messages are sent over a network, typically using UDP or TCP. Each message contains an address pattern (like /play/note) and arguments (like the note number and velocity). This structure is incredibly flexible, allowing for complex control scenarios. You can use OSC to control everything from lighting systems in a concert hall to parameters in your favorite music software. Its versatility is what makes it a favorite among artists and developers alike. The beauty of OSC lies in its simplicity. It's designed to be human-readable and easy to implement, making it a great choice for both beginners and seasoned professionals. If you're building a new instrument, controlling a complex installation, or just experimenting with digital art, OSC specifications are your friend.
